Pre-paid connections may be banned in J&K, NE

From February 22, millions of pre-paid cellular users in Jammu and Kashmir and the seven North Eastern states may no longer be able to use their mobile phone connections.This is because, the government is examining the possibility of banning pre-paid cellular services in these security sensitive areas.
